]> git.proxmox.com Git - mirror_ifupdown2.git/blame - docs/source/addonshelperapiref.rst
Merge remote-tracking branch 'cumulus/dev'
[mirror_ifupdown2.git] / docs / source / addonshelperapiref.rst
CommitLineData
ea230f73
RP
1Documentation for the ifupdownaddons package helper modules
2***********************************************************
3
4This package contains modules that provide helper methods
5for ifupdown2 addon modules to interact directly with tools
6like iproute2, brctl etc.
7
8
9bridgeutils
10===========
11
12Helper module to work with bridgeutil commands
13
14.. automodule:: bridgeutils
15
16.. autoclass:: brctl
17
d6dd6fe6 18<<<<<<< HEAD
ea230f73
RP
19ifenslaveutil
20=============
d6dd6fe6 21=======
6cb589df
ST
22bondutil
23========
d6dd6fe6 24>>>>>>> cumulus/dev
ea230f73
RP
25
26Helper module to interact with linux api to create bonds.
27Currently this is via sysfs.
28
d6dd6fe6 29<<<<<<< HEAD
ea230f73
RP
30.. automodule:: ifenslaveutil
31
32.. autoclass:: ifenslaveutil
d6dd6fe6 33=======
6cb589df 34.. automodule:: bondutil
15ef32ea 35
6cb589df 36.. autoclass:: bondutil
d6dd6fe6 37>>>>>>> cumulus/dev
ea230f73
RP
38
39dhclient
40========
41
42Helper module to interact with dhclient tools.
43
44.. automodule:: dhclient
45
46.. autoclass:: dhclient
47
48iproute2
49========
50
51Helper module to interact with iproute2 tools.
52
53.. automodule:: iproute2
54
55.. autoclass:: iproute2